Explanation / Answer

14.

equivalent resistance

Req=4+6 =10 ohms

Total current

I=10/10 =1 A

Power dissipated in each resistor

P4=I2R =12*4 =4 Watts

P6=I2R =12*6 =6 Watts

Therefore answer is "b"

15.

Maximum CHarge

Qmax=CV =15*(590*10-6) =8.9*10-3 C

16.

Time Constant

T=RC =15000*(590*10-6) =8.9 s

17.

Maximum Current

Imax=15/15000 =0.001 A
